New Turbo at 9400 miles!
I ended up with a P2262 engine code after pulling my tractor a little over 100 miles, and restarting to leave for home after dropping it off. Big-O Dodge in Greenville, SC, that I am very satisfied with, replaced the turbo. There was nothing mentioned about cleaning it, but they replaced it under TSB 11-002-08. The service rep mentioned that the new turbo is "larger". Do any of you guys know anything about this? I asked him if they have come up with a solution to the carbon buildup yet since I am not interested in replacing the turbo at every other oil change and got the usual answer..."drive it hard".
